## Further Reading

Plugins for the CrumbClock ordering system must respect the order-cutoff rule: custom cakes lock at 14:00 local bakery time two days before pickup, while standard items lock at midnight the day prior. Plugins that attempt writes after cutoff receive a `CUTOFF_LOCKED` error and should surface it to the user rather than retrying. For the full cutoff matrix, timezone handling notes, and override semantics, see the internal reference page below.

wiki page, kahog-hahig: https://vault.zemvargrid.internal/display/deploy/repo/settings/merge_requests/job/settings/6f3b933774dbc5320a4daa18

**Release checklist — Ledgerly tax-rate cache**

Verify cache warm-up completes before traffic cutover. New lookup cache preloads all jurisdiction rates at boot; cold cache causes lookup latency spikes and fallback to the slow path. If warm-up exceeds five minutes, abort and roll back. Monitor the rate-mismatch counter for the first hour — anything nonzero means stale entries. Rollback script is staged. Deploy only the build tagged below.

session token of kahog-bahif = htk9_f63daec35

Action item from the Driftline outage (severity 2): the websocket client in the Pelora dashboard reconnected in a tight loop after the gateway restart, amplifying load and delaying recovery by roughly forty minutes. We will replace the fixed retry interval with capped exponential backoff plus jitter, and add a circuit breaker after repeated failures. Owner: platform team, target before the next release cut. The proposed backoff parameters are listed below.

tuning table, kawep-tawif:
CAPS = {
    "olidor": 80,
    "belion": 7,
    "quenys": 225,
    "druox": 839,
    "fraath": 482,
}

## Building Access — Spares Room (Hullbrook Annex)

Contractors: the spare hardware room is down the east corridor on the ground floor, third door on the left. Sign in at the front desk first and grab a visitor lanyard. Anything you take out, jot it in the blue logbook — yes, even the little stuff. The door self-locks, so don't wedge it. To get in, punch in the code below.

staff pass of hagug-taguf = bdg-HJ-9